Now lets get to the fun part: The 3 Levers that can flip UIPath revenue from cyclical to linear

  1. Standardize "Out-of-the-box" vertical AI Playbooks - is a collection of pre-built, industry-specific AI automation solutions and methodologies. Rather than building workflows from scratch, it allows organizations (such as those in healthcare, financial services, and retail) to deploy domain-specific AI agents and automations almost instantly.
  2. Software Licensing & No Platform Unit Pricing \- This might be a huge issue, it slows down customer adoption and consumption. This is possible where can do frictionless up-selling whereas they can do ai credits/units, outcome pricing & etc. They are not doing it and management knows it's a problem, they mentioned it in Q4 FY26.
  3. Target Low-Code + "Cross-Platform" Adopters \- Look how their innovating and scaling time for customers. EX: maestro case & coding agents. Research it. This basically as of now UiPath time to value just like Palantir Bootcamps.
